Embodiment 1
[0036] A process for extracting hematogenin from Huangteng fruit, comprising the following steps:
[0037] S1: Pulverizing the fruit of the yellow vine fruit and passing it through a 50-mesh sieve to obtain the fruit of the yellow vine fruit;
[0038] S2: Add 7 times of its weight 72% ethanol to the yellow vine fruit powder prepared in step S1, and extract twice under ultrasonic reflux under water bath conditions, the frequency of each ultrasonic wave is 620W, the temperature is 46°C, and the time is 14min. After the extraction is complete, combine the extracts, adjust the pH value of the extracts to 4.2, control the temperature at 46°C, decolorize and remove impurities by activated carbon for 1.2 hours, and obtain a decolorized solution after filtration;
[0039] S3: Concentrate and dry the primary decolorization solution obtained in step S2 to obtain an extract extract, which is dissolved in water at 52°C with 5.6 times the volume of the extract extract, and extracted twice ...
